College Now

College Now lets you earn college credit right at your high school. These courses are taught by approved high school teachers and meet the same standards as RCC classes. 

You can earn high school and college credit at the same time, often at no cost to you. It is a great way to build confidence, save money and start working toward your college and career goals early.

 

Early College

With Early College, you can take classes at RCC while you are still in high school. Courses are taught by RCC faculty online or on campus and follow the regular college schedule. 

In many cases, your high school may help cover the cost of tuition, books or fees. You will earn college credit and may also receive high school credit, depending on your school’s policies.

Oregon Promise Grant

The Oregon Promise Grant helps recent high school graduates pay for tuition at Oregon community colleges, including Rogue Community College. This state-funded grant is not based on income and can make starting college more affordable. 

To qualify, you must graduate with at least a 2.0 GPA and apply by June 1 of your senior year. Learn more about eligibility, deadlines and how to apply.
